服务器时间重置代码:让你的设备回到过去
在科技越来越发达的今天,时间已经不再只是人们生活中的基本单位,而成为了计算机领域中至关重要的一项要素。但是,众所周知的是,时间也可以被篡改,这带来了很多问题。比方说,如果一部设备上的时间被手动修改,那么这个设备上的软件就可能出现异常或者崩溃。为了解决这个问题,人们开发了服务器时间重置代码,让人们可以轻易地将设备的时间回到过去。本篇文章将详细探讨这个重要的功能。
1、代码介绍
服务器时间重置代码是一段特殊设计的代码,它允许用户将设备的时间戳重置到过去的某个时间点。这个功能很有用,因为它能够帮助用户修复因为设备时间被手动修改而造成的问题。这个代码通常是由程序员根据设备的操作系统不同而设计的。不同的操作系统具有不同的时间戳,所以代码需要在不同的系统中进行适配。
用户只需要在设备上运行这个重置代码,然后输入想要回到的时间点,这个设备就会回到那个时间点。这个代码还可以让用户预设一个恢复点,这样用户可以在任何时候将设备回到预设的时间点。
2、应用场景
服务器时间重置代码在很多场景中都有应用,特别是在一些对时间要求比较精确的应用中,比如金融应用、科学实验等等。下面举例几种常见的应用场景:
2.1、金融应用
金融交易必须高度精确,否则就会导致账目错误,或者造成交易失败。如果设备上的时间被篡改,交易系统就会出现一系列问题。通过使用服务器时间重置代码,交易系统可以把设备回到正确的时间点,确保交易的准确性。
2.2、科学实验
科学实验需要高度精确的时间测量,而这一点对于一些实验尤为重要。如果实验数据受到时间偏移的影响,那么这些实验的结果可能是不准确的,会导致进一步的研究错误。通过使用服务器时间重置代码,科学家可以确保实验的准确性。
2.3、数据备份
在数据备份和还原过程中,时间戳是很重要的信息。当设备的时间不正确时,备份和还原过程可能会出现一些问题。通过使用服务器时间重置代码,可以确保备份和还原过程的准确性,从而避免数据丢失。
3、代码实现
以下是服务器时间重置代码的一个简单实现,它可以让设备将系统时间重置到过去一定的时间:1. 首先,需要获取要回到的时间戳。这个时间戳可以使用时间戳转换工具进行转换。
2. 然后,可以使用以下代码将时间戳转换为系统时间:
timestamp = int(input("请输入要回到的时间戳:"))t = time.localtime(timestamp)3. 最后,使用以下代码将系统时间设置为指定的时间:
os.system("date {} && hwclock -w".format(time.strftime(%m%d%H%M%Y.%S, t)))
4、注意事项
在使用服务器时间重置代码时,需要注意以下几点:
4.1、防止误操作
如果其他人使用您的设备,他们也有权利使用服务器时间重置代码。因此,请确保在使用代码前备份好您的数据,并确保只有您自己可以使用该代码。
4.2、不要滥用
请不要滥用服务器时间重置代码。如果您不确定需要回到哪个时间点,请不要使用该代码。因为这可能会导致您的设备或应用程序出现意外行为。
4.3、避免时间误差
当您使用服务器时间重置代码时,请确保您所输入的时间戳与真实的时间戳一致,否则可能会产生一定的时间误差。通过本文的介绍,相信读者已经了解服务器时间重置代码是如何工作的,以及它在不同的场景中的应用。使用服务器时间重置代码时,请注意安全,避免滥用,避免误操作,这样您才能充分利用这个有用的功能。
总的来说,服务器时间重置代码可以帮助人们轻松地将设备时间回调到过去某个时间点,从而修复由于手动篡改时间而导致的一系列问题。在金融、科学、数据备份等多个领域中,这个功能都有着广泛的应用。当然,在使用代码时请注意安全和正确性。希望读者在实践中能够享受代码带来的便利!
本文皆由ntptimeserver.com作者独自创作为原创,如有侵权请联系我们,转载请注明出处!